    Summer comes to the Taiga as only that season can - all that green vibrancy and the lush promise of things to come. Even the fog that has hidden Lilliana on the western shore starts to burn away by the insistence of the summer sun. And truly, when has the chestnut mare ever been one that is meant to be hidden away?

    No, that isn't Lilliana. That isn't the wildflower child.

    Her pelt sports the dapples of the season and the copper mare moves through the impressive redwoods, those imperial trees that have stood for so much (and stood through so much) with the fluid ease of someone who knows the trails and the seasons of this northern land. It has been her home for three years and Lilliana has come to know Taiga as she has come to know herself: some parts that reveal themselves with startling clarity and other parts that still remain shrouded in fog, places and pieces of her that have yet to emerge.

    But the young woman who emerges today is not an uncertain one. The one who emerges through these trees today is one who searches in earnest for a champagne stallion that she knows lingers in this part of the forest. Lilliana emerges from the trunk of one massive trunk to another, brushing underneath the primitive ferns while frequently looking above to keep an eye out for Turul. The falcon was as much a protector of these woods as the Champion was; locate one and the other was never far away. Her determined stride pauses as she stills behind one trunk and looks around another, as she continues forward trying to find Aten.

    His scent is here as well as Lethy's and their expanding brood of children. That thought tugs a smile at the darkened edges her mouth and Lilli rounds another corner of her trail while glancing upward once more, staring above at the tangle of leaves and branches that wave so impossibly high against the breeze that passes above.

    "Aten?" she calls, her voice inquiring as it echoes against this part of the redwoods as she comes to a standstill - a crimson flame that stands devout in the cathedral of Taiga's woods. "Anybody home?"
